Power Up the Server
Complete the following steps to get the server up and running.
1 Plug in the power cord and power on the primary server.
1 Plug in the power cord and power on the primary server.
Note: Do not connect the network Ethernet cables into the Ethernet ports on the
rear panel.
2 Connect the USRM server serial console by connecting a serial cable from the
serial I/O port (green) on the server rear panel to the serial I/O port on a laptop
PC.
Note: The serial cable must be a null modem cable.

3 Launch HyperTerminal by clicking the HyperTerminal program icon or via the
Windows Start menu (typically Start > Windows > All Programs > Accessories >
Communications > HyperTerminal).
a Choose New Connection.
b Enter the Name as usrm1, and then click OK.
c Choose to connect using the COM1 port and apply the following port

settings:
–
Bit per second = 9600
–
Data Bit = 8
–
Parity = None
–
Stop Bits = 1
–
Flow Control = None
d Click Apply, and then click OK.
4 Log in to the USRM as user root using the default password generic, as shown in
the following example.
